首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何通过docker在我自己的电脑上安装AzerothCore服务器?

AzerothCore是一个开源的魔兽世界(World of Warcraft)模拟器,可以在个人电脑上搭建私服服务器。通过使用Docker,可以简化安装和部署过程。以下是在自己的电脑上安装AzerothCore服务器的步骤:

  1. 安装Docker:首先,确保你的电脑上已经安装了Docker。你可以访问Docker官方网站(https://www.docker.com/)下载并安装适合你操作系统的Docker版本。
  2. 获取AzerothCore源代码:在安装Docker之后,你需要获取AzerothCore的源代码。你可以在AzerothCore的GitHub仓库(https://github.com/azerothcore/azerothcore-wotlk)上找到源代码,并选择下载或克隆到你的电脑上。
  3. 配置AzerothCore:在获取源代码之后,你需要进行一些配置。进入AzerothCore源代码目录,找到.env.dist文件并将其复制为.env文件。然后,打开.env文件并根据你的需求进行配置,例如设置数据库信息、服务器端口等。
  4. 构建Docker镜像:在配置完成后,使用Docker命令构建AzerothCore的Docker镜像。在命令行中进入AzerothCore源代码目录,并执行以下命令:
代码语言:txt
复制
docker build -t azerothcore .

这将根据源代码构建一个名为azerothcore的Docker镜像。

  1. 运行AzerothCore容器:构建完成后,使用以下命令运行AzerothCore容器:
代码语言:txt
复制
docker run -d -p 8085:8085 --name azerothcore azerothcore

这将在后台运行一个名为azerothcore的容器,并将容器的8085端口映射到主机的8085端口。

  1. 访问AzerothCore服务器:现在,你可以通过访问http://localhost:8085来访问AzerothCore服务器。你可以在游戏客户端中设置服务器地址为localhost和端口为8085,然后登录并开始游戏。

请注意,以上步骤仅适用于在个人电脑上安装AzerothCore服务器。如果你希望在生产环境中部署AzerothCore服务器,建议参考AzerothCore官方文档(https://www.azerothcore.org/wiki/Installation)进行更详细的配置和部署。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

自己电脑安装GitBook For Mac

如果移动端访问不佳,请尝试 ==> Github 版 剪不断情缘 之前写了一篇 自己服务器安装GitBook ,发布于 2015-04-20,当时安装环境是 CentOS...6.X_64Bit,今天想再研究一下这个 GitBook ,发现在基于 Linux 内核机器安装基础功能很简单,但是牵涉到生成 pdf/epub/mobi 格式书籍时,安装calibre代价非常大...只讲重点 (゜-゜) 前提条件这里一笔带过( Mac 上进行): 安装 nvm ; 使用 nvm 安装 Node.js ,安装了 v5.0.0 版本; 使用 npm 安装 gitbook ,不会看.../mybook.mobi 总结 不管怎么说,终于还是实现了 GitBook Mac 完美运行。在有生成 pdf/epub/mobi 格式文件需求时,就不心虚了。...最近在阅读比较火一个项目 LearningNotes ,是一个 Android 知识点笔记和面试题一个总结,用 GitBook 生成了一份 HTML 版,点击这里访问,还打算和作者联系一下,帮他生成

2.9K20

玩转jenkins - 自己服务器安装jenkins

所以打算在自己服务器玩玩,同时也会把相关一些进度和结果分享到这里,希望未来可以在工作用到。 ?...ps:服务器:CentOs8 Linux 计划了几个想要达到目标 自己机器跑起来 done 使用jenkins将码云git仓库拉到服务器 将代码拉到服务器后,可以手动触发构建、部署 完成自动化部署...CentOS 8添加Jenkins存储库 由于JenkinsCentOS 8存储库中不可用,因此我们将手动将Jenkins存储库添加到系统中。...这一步选择是推荐安装。 接下来就进入了漫长安装过程,让人着急。 ? 手动安装插件 到上一步,这有点惨,很多插件安装失败,而且时间超级长,后来就直接关了,让他自己安装了。...不过官网上也有基于Docker安装教程,有兴趣可以试试。

4.1K41

如何下载博客模板部署自己服务器

傍晚时候,把自己服务器跑通了之后,添加了一个静态网页,离自己目标又近了一点,想自己搭建一个独立博客,在上面写一些东西,需要前端展示界面和后台管理界面,为了省时间把这个从零到有的过程建立一遍,就开始去网站上找模板来测试了...3:安装 npm install ?...通过dist里面的index.html可以在编辑器里面直接访问 ? 图片.png 6:把dist文件拷贝出来 ,放在桌面,重新命名为fBlog ?...7:按照上一篇文章里面简单粗暴方法 服务器上传一个静态页面,并通过IP地址访问 https://www.jianshu.com/p/90bea1102096 把桌面文件拖到我服务器里面 ?...8:这个时候,打开ip,加上文件名称,可以自己服务器上访问模板了,如果对vue很熟悉,那么就把模板改成自己想要吧,等域名备案下来之后,直接替换成自己域名啦。 ?

98340

腾讯云服务器如何发布自己网站

这篇文章教小白怎么腾讯云服务器如何发布自己网站,做一个自己网站很简单,做一个好站很难 (领取腾讯云优惠券)腾讯云新客专属福利2860元代金券http://t.cn/EynQerH 腾讯云热卖云产品...3折起http://t.cn/E2j4VwJ 2019新春采购节,30款云产品感恩回馈 http://t.cn/ExAqp2x 购买腾讯云服务器 选择windows操作系统 进入腾讯云服务器管理中心...,更多中选择重装系统-》 服务市场 -》基础环境-》php运行环境(windows2008...)wamp框架-》开始重装。...重装完成后,本地电脑上点击 开始——》输入mstsc 回车——》输入服务器IP地址——》输入服务器登录密码——》进入远程服务器 进入服务器后打开localhost 测试环境是否配置完成。...浏览器中输入 localhost/phpadmin/打开数据库,完成数据库操作 数据库默认账号 root 密码websoft9 , 打开文件地址如图片所示,把你网站上传到此目录即可。

22.4K70

服务器小白,是如何将 node+mongodb 项目部署服务器并进行性能优化

BiaoChenXuYing 前言 本文讲解是:做为前端开发人员,对服务器了解还是小白,是如何一步步将 node+mongodb 项目部署阿里云 centos 7.3 服务器,并进行性能优化...当然阿里云服务器每年双 11 时都有很大优惠,也很便宜,选什么配置与价格得看自己用处。...服务器安装所需环境(本项目是 node 和 mongodb ) 3.1 登录服务器 因本人用是 MacBook Pro ,所以直接打开 mac 终端,通过下面的命令行连接到服务器。...,因为码云可以创建免费私有仓库,本地把码上传到 Gitee.com ,再进入服务器用 git 把代码拉取下来就可以了,非常方便。...基于 node + express + mongodb blog-node 项目文档说明 4. 服务器小白,是如何将node+mongodb项目部署服务器并进行性能优化

1.5K22

《HelloGitHub》第 86 期

它是用 C++ 编写开源魔兽世界(WoW)服务器端,支持经典巫妖王之怒(3.3.5a)游戏版本和 Docker 启动。该项目由社区驱动,运行稳定、社区活跃、对新手友善。...地址:https://github.com/azerothcore/azerothcore-wotlk 6、kdeconnect-kde:Linux 设备互联工具。...这是一款 Go 写 Linux 服务器在线管理系统,它安装简单、安全可靠,同时集成了 WordPress 等应用、域名绑定、SSL 证书配置、备份等功能,支持快速建站。...一个实现了个人电脑运行 LLM 模型,并集成了服务接口和在线聊天界面的项目。虽然效果无法和 GPT-4 媲美,但它开箱即用且免费,支持 Vicuna、Alpaca、GPT4ALL 等模型。...这是一款能够将网络文章下载到本地离线保存应用,它完全免费、拥有中文界面和移动端,让你可以随时随地阅读自己保存文章。

24720

定制学习风格、满足多元需求:Mr. Ranedeer 帮你打造 AI 家教 | 开源日报 No.178

Hive 可以通过 SQL 实现对数据易用访问,从而支持诸如 ETL (抽取/转换/加载)、报表生成和数据分析等数仓任务。...总之,Apache Hive 提供了一个强大而灵活平台,处理海量分布式存储发挥着重要作用。...azerothcore/azerothcore-wotlkhttps://github.com/azerothcore/azerothcore-wotlk Stars: 4.9k License: AGPL...-3.0 AzerothCore 是一个开源游戏服务器应用程序和框架,旨在托管大型多人在线角色扮演游戏 (MMORPGs)。...该项目主要功能包括: 稳定性 游戏内容与暴雪娱乐公司保持一致 可自定义模块化设计 社区驱动项目 核心优势: 提供稳固可靠私人服务器创建平台。 通过模块灵活添加自定义特性、内容和修改。

23310

树莓派家用指北

如果要实现诸如上述局域网共享文件、离线下载等功能,一个很重要特点是工作电脑与树莓派之间传输速度要快,不然离线下载完文件后传到自己电脑还要好久,那岂不是多此一举吗?...由于大多数教程中工作电脑与树莓派连接都是通过 WI-FI 而非网线方式,因此一开始就有必要针对二者网络传输速度做一个测试,这里推荐使用「iPerf3」,安装和使用都很简单。...然后工作电脑安装上 iPerf3 即可,mac 电脑直接执行 brew install iperf3 即可安装,然后我们只需执行下面的命令即可。...下图是自己配置控制页面 ? ? 开放能力——REST API 如果只是提供了一个网页用于控制,那么本质也就是交互体验上进行了优化,并不值得单独开一小节。...为了打造一个属于自己家庭枢纽,想法是一块可以触摸屏幕控制自己智能家居设备(借助 HomeAssistant),直观地查看天气(和风天气),追踪快递行程(爬虫)、时钟、纪念日/倒数日/照片墙等

1.9K50

搞台虚拟机玩玩!

大家好,是鱼皮。最近正在带大家开发 OJ 系统,需要用 Docker 容器技术 来实现隔离代码沙箱。...随之而来是一个难题:很多同学电脑都是 Windows ,直接在 Windows 安装 Docker 容器比较麻烦,需要依赖 WSL(Windows Subsystem for Linux),很容易出现各种报错...那么如何拥有一台 Linux 服务器呢? 比较常见有 2 种方式: 购买第三方云服务商服务器 使用虚拟机软件,自己电脑上额外运行 Linux 系统 第一种方式要花钱,就不多说了。...首先在设置中搜索网络,点击查看网络设置: 获取到虚拟机 IPv4 地址,这个地址一定要记好了: 自己 Windows 电脑 ping 这个 IP 地址,测试能否 ping 通。...=> Automatic Upload,开启自动同步: 现在,尝试自己电脑代码文件夹中新建一个文件,该文件就会自动同步到 Linux 虚拟机~ 但目前如果你删除了自己电脑文件,Linux 虚拟机对应文件不会删除

25910

1.docker概述及其历史

四. docker和虚拟机区别 虚拟机: windows中安装一个vmware, 通过这个软件我们可以虚拟查来一台或者多台电脑, 虚拟机属于虚拟化技术, docker容器是一种容器技术, 他也是一种虚拟化技术...举例: vm安装linux centos原生镜像, 这就是安装一个独立电脑, 好处是和其他主机/虚拟机相互隔离....docker也可以安装linux镜像, 这个镜像和vm安装镜像是不一样....通常使用是windows电脑, 想要模拟一台linux服务器, 方便部署应用....上面是从虚拟机和主机之间角度来分析了解虚拟机是如何搭建, 通过上图, 我们可以看出, 一台主机上可以安装一个或者多个虚拟机, 但是每个虚拟机都比较耗费资源.

1.4K41

不同系统安装Docker!看这一篇文章就够了

下面举个例子: 背景:员工A需要使用Python3.6+mysql5.7来部署网站,员工B需要使用Python3.8+mysql5.8来部署网站,假设公司有一台服务器,两位员工都需要在这台服务器上部署自己网站...这时候可以服务器安装docker,然后两位员工都可以开辟自己运行程序虚拟空间,都安装自己python和mysql版本。彼此之间互不干扰。...03 Linux安装docker Linux安装比较简单,通过命令安装即可。...辰哥阿里云租了一台Linux服务器(Ubuntu16.04 64 位)为例,讲解如何在Linux安装docker。...Step 5: 验证是否安装成功 docker -v ? 通过上面的命令就成功Linux(Ubuntu)搭建好docker

56520

Docker,救你于「深度学习环境配置」苦海

Author:郭必扬 Time:2019-05-02 Why Docker? 导师提供了一台高性能GPU机器,但是装系统老师对深度学习不大了解,所以环境需要自己安装。...每一个人电脑都不同,软硬件环境都不一样,所以可能同样步骤这里可以顺利安装好,但是到你那里就各种bug满天飞。 Docker这个玩意儿,就是专门解决这个痛点。...1234端口,映射到服务器localhost7777端口(即你前面创建jupyter容器时候指定服务器端口) 这样,你本地电脑浏览器里输入’localhost:1234’,即可登录到服务器...保存到服务器。...后面就可以把服务器打包好tar文件,下载到本地了。

1.5K21

从小白到全站 Docker

顺便一提, Docker 中,我们通常称你当前使用真实操作系统为“宿主机(Host)”。 安装 Docker 安装 Docker 在你电脑就像安装 QQ 一样简单。...Tips:忘了如何在 VPS 安装 Docker?...# 执行安装脚本 Nginx 反向代理 Note:接下来操作都是在你远程 VPS 服务器上操作,并非本地电脑,或者容器中。...没迁移 Docker 之前,若想更新线上网站中内容时,需要: 本地修改好前端文件 手动通过 FTP 上传到服务器 服务器端重启 Nodejs 进程。...Tips:通过 Volume 我们只是解决了部署问题,而如何本地开发然后将源码同步到服务器呢?用 FTP 当然是可以,但是稍微有点麻烦。其实你可以自建一个 Git 服务器

1.7K20

10 分钟带你从入门到精通 Docker 小白实战教程

顺便一提, Docker 中,我们通常称你当前使用真实操作系统为“宿主机(Host)”。 安装 Docker 安装 Docker 在你电脑就像安装 QQ 一样简单。...Tips:忘了如何在 VPS 安装 Docker?...# 执行安装脚本 Nginx 反向代理 Note:接下来操作都是在你远程 VPS 服务器上操作,并非本地电脑,或者容器中。...没迁移 Docker 之前,若想更新线上网站中内容时,需要: 本地修改好前端文件 手动通过 FTP 上传到服务器 服务器端重启 Nodejs 进程。...Tips:通过 Volume 我们只是解决了部署问题,而如何本地开发然后将源码同步到服务器呢?用 FTP 当然是可以,但是稍微有点麻烦。其实你可以自建一个 Git 服务器

2.1K20

在办公室远程办公?四个远程写代码工具

服务器更加安全,可以按照策略配置自动备份等等策略,避免自己本地作死,电脑坏了、文件删了等等; 随时随地工作,不局限于你在家还是在办公室,也不局限于你本地电脑性能,反正大部分操作都在远端完成,本地无论是...确认你可以通过无密码方法(即密钥方式)登录SSH服务器,至于如何配置本文不再阐述,可以随意搜索如“SSH无密码登录”这样关键词可以得到大量信息。 这一步是否成功可以命令行下测试。...安装命令就可以 $ url -fsSL https://code-server.dev/install.sh | sh 当然也可以参考docker hub中介绍,用docker方式安装code-server...https://hub.docker.com/r/linuxserver/code-server 想象一下,如果一个公司把所有开发人员环境,都用docker部署一个(或多个)巨大服务器,所有人都用浏览器连接属于自己环境...Azure Notebook也提供了免费运行服务器,不过相比Colab稍有逊色,当然也更希望它们这个服务能在国内Azure提供服务,这样就很好了。

3.3K11

mac和linux下使用Docker,部署SpringBoot项目到docker

主要是看一下如何在linux及mac安装docker,创建docker镜像,部署SpringBoot项目到docker,并借助于DaoCloud进行docker镜像下载加速等。...电脑是mac,本身并不支持docker,需要安装Docker ToolBox才能使用Docker。...购买了一个阿里云服务器CentOS7.2,以此为例,如果在购买时就在阿里云镜像市场选择了带Docker系统版本,就可以不用看安装Docker步骤了。...如果要说,怎么连接数据库,redis之类建议使用云端服务,云redis、云数据库,不建议docker安装这些,因为用了docker,多数情况下会启动多个实例,如果每个实例都有自己数据库、redis...至于如何在mac和Windows尚搭建本地docker环境,可以去DaoCloud下载相应包,http://get.daocloud.io/,安装完后,就有了docker环境了,后续操作就和上面一样了

2.1K60

Docker 容器化部署技术

大家好,是Brook! 本文主要介绍Docker容器技术概述、Docker安装及相关常见操作命令。 Docker容器技术概述 Docker重新定义了程序开发测试、交付和部署过程。...随着云计算技术深入发展,使用虚拟服务器代替传统物理服务器越来越常见。 服务器虚拟化思想是性能强劲服务器运行多个虚拟机,每个虚拟机运行独立操作系统与相应软件。...一台物理服务器安装Linux操作系统,通过容器技术创建多个虚拟服务器,这些虚拟服务器和物理服务器共用Linux内核。...2、体积小、快速部署 开发应用在自己电脑运行,换一台机器可能无法运行,需要环境配置。 使用Docker可以将应用程序及依赖包打包在一个文件里,运行这个文件就会启动虚拟服务器。..., Windows 安装 Docker 桌面应用。

1.7K32
领券